The short version
Elroy is home to 3,755 people in North Carolina. Four-year degrees are less common here than nationally, at 10% of adults. The typical home is worth $95,100, having risen by half since 2000. The average commute runs 21 minutes. The foreign-born share is 7%. The median household earns $49,208, about 26% below the national median.

How many people live in Elroy, North Carolina? Elroy, North Carolina has about 3,755 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Elroy, North Carolina? The typical household in Elroy, North Carolina earns about $49,208 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Elroy, North Carolina expensive? In Elroy, North Carolina, the median home is worth about $95,100, and the typical rent is about $805 a month.
How educated are people in Elroy, North Carolina? About 10.2% of adults age 25 and over in Elroy, North Carolina h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Elroy, North Carolina? About 17.4% of people in Elroy, North Carolina live below the federal poverty line.
